+#ifndef SPECTRAL_COMMON_H
+#define SPECTRAL_COMMON_H
+
+#define SPECTRAL_HT20_NUM_BINS         56
+#define SPECTRAL_HT20_40_NUM_BINS              128
+
+/* TODO: could possibly be 512, but no samples this large
+ * could be acquired so far.
+ */
+#define SPECTRAL_ATH10K_MAX_NUM_BINS           256
+
+/* FFT sample format given to userspace via debugfs.
+ *
+ * Please keep the type/length at the front position and change
+ * other fields after adding another sample type
+ *
+ * TODO: this might need rework when switching to nl80211-based
+ * interface.
+ */
+enum ath_fft_sample_type {
+       ATH_FFT_SAMPLE_HT20 = 1,
+       ATH_FFT_SAMPLE_HT20_40,
+       ATH_FFT_SAMPLE_ATH10K,
+};
+
+struct fft_sample_tlv {
+       u8 type;        /* see ath_fft_sample */
+       __be16 length;
+       /* type dependent data follows */
+} __packed;
+
+struct fft_sample_ht20 {
+       struct fft_sample_tlv tlv;
+
+       u8 max_exp;
+
+       __be16 freq;
+       s8 rssi;
+       s8 noise;
+
+       __be16 max_magnitude;
+       u8 max_index;
+       u8 bitmap_weight;
+
+       __be64 tsf;
+
+       u8 data[SPECTRAL_HT20_NUM_BINS];
+} __packed;
+
+struct fft_sample_ht20_40 {
+       struct fft_sample_tlv tlv;
+
+       u8 channel_type;
+       __be16 freq;
+
+       s8 lower_rssi;
+       s8 upper_rssi;
+
+       __be64 tsf;
+
+       s8 lower_noise;
+       s8 upper_noise;
+
+       __be16 lower_max_magnitude;
+       __be16 upper_max_magnitude;
+
+       u8 lower_max_index;
+       u8 upper_max_index;
+
+       u8 lower_bitmap_weight;
+       u8 upper_bitmap_weight;
+
+       u8 max_exp;
+
+       u8 data[SPECTRAL_HT20_40_NUM_BINS];
+} __packed;
+
+struct fft_sample_ath10k {
+       struct fft_sample_tlv tlv;
+       u8 chan_width_mhz;
+       __be16 freq1;
+       __be16 freq2;
+       __be16 noise;
+       __be16 max_magnitude;
+       __be16 total_gain_db;
+       __be16 base_pwr_db;
+       __be64 tsf;
+       s8 max_index;
+       u8 rssi;
+       u8 relpwr_db;
+       u8 avgpwr_db;
+       u8 max_exp;
+
+       u8 data[0];
+} __packed;
+
+#endif /* SPECTRAL_COMMON_H */
